My family celebrates the New Year (Korean customs, not Chinese ones) on January 1st, even though a lot of people in the Korean community wait around for the Lunar New Year to start.
People get dressed up in traditional Korean outfits, eat the traditional rice cake soup, do the blessings, get gift money, and then we all sit around and play the traditional New Years games. New Years is probably the biggest Holiday for my family. It trumps Christmas and Thanksgiving and any birthdays. It's the one time everyone in the family gets together.
